Sustainable fabrication of cellulose beads supported CoFe2O4 and ag-CoFe2O4 catalysts for enhanced tetracycline degradation via PMS activation
Key Points
Enhanced tetracycline degradation is achieved by utilizing cellulose beads supported CoFe2O4 catalysts, showing promising results.
The study reports that the CoFe2O4 and Ag-CoFe2O4 catalysts activate peroxymonosulfate (PMS) effectively, improving degradation rates.
Observation evaluates the potential of sustainable fabrication methods to create effective catalysts for environmental applications.
These findings highlight the effectiveness and eco-friendliness of using cellulose beads in catalytic processes for degrading contaminants.
